Abstract

An adaptive single-bit encoder and decoder has its adaptive function determined by dynamically dividing the message frequency band into delta-sigma and delta modulation regimes of operation. In a practical embodiment this is accomplished by varying the corner frequency of a variable-frequency low-pass filter in a leaky integrator so that below the corner frequency the operation is that of delta-sigma modulation and above the corner frequency the operation is that of delta modulation. An adaptation control circuit removes the clock signal component from the encoded bit stream to provide an analog signal representative of bit stream information or loading for use in generating the control signal. The analog signal is peak rectified, smoothed, and (optionally) non-linearly processed to provide the control signal.
